At PARAN Women Group Initiative, we work alongside indigenous women and youth groups to promote smart agriculture practices that improve food security, restore degraded ecosystems, and create sustainable livelihoods for communities living around the Mau Forest landscape. By combining indigenous knowledge with climate-smart farming solutions, communities can protect natural resources while building resilient and self-sustaining livelihoods.
Climate-Smart Agriculture
We train women and youth groups on sustainable farming practices that increase food production while protecting the environment. These include:
- Agroforestry and indigenous tree planting
- Kitchen gardening and organic farming
- Soil and water conservation practices
- Indigenous seed preservation
- Climate-resilient farming methods
- Sustainable land management
These practices help families adapt to climate change, improve soil fertility, and increase agricultural productivity in a sustainable way.
Conservation & Ecosystem Restoration
Our smart agriculture activities contribute directly to the restoration and protection of the Mau Forest ecosystem and surrounding landscapes.Through community-led restoration efforts, women and youth groups participate in:
- Indigenous tree nursery establishment
- Reforestation and tree planting activities
- Restoration of degraded land
- Biodiversity conservation awareness
- Protection of water catchment areas
By integrating trees and sustainable farming systems into community land, we support biodiversity conservation while improving long-term environmental resilience.
Food Security & Nutrition
Climate change and environmental degradation continue to threaten food production for many indigenous communities. Through training, demonstration farms, and community support programs, we help households grow nutritious and sustainable food throughout the year.The initiative promotes:
- Household food production
- Diversified farming systems
- Indigenous and drought-resistant crops
- Improved nutrition for families
- Community resilience during drought and food shortages
Our goal is to ensure that families have reliable access to healthy food while reducing dependence on unsustainable practices that harm the environment.
